On the number of nonquadratic residues which are not primitive roots
Colloquium Mathematicum, Tome 100 (2004) no. 1, pp. 91-93.

Voir la notice de l'article provenant de la source Institute of Mathematics Polish Academy of Sciences

We show that there exist infinitely many positive integers r not of the form (p1)/2ϕ(p1), thus providing an affirmative answer to a question of Neville Robbins.
